Do you need an eSIM in France?

If you are staying a few days in one city and your hotel Wi‑Fi is solid, maybe not. For multi-city trips (Paris → Loire → Nice), day trains, and rideshare, data on arrival is the difference between calm and chaotic. Carrier roaming often works in France but racks up daily fees fast — especially for US and UK lines. An eSIM is usually cheaper after day two and avoids surprise bills.

Coverage & networks

Major French cities and TGV corridors have dense LTE/5G. Rural Provence and Alpine valleys can thin out the way any mountainous country does — Maps offline packs still help for hiking days. Practical tips

  • Download offline Google Maps for Paris arrondissements and the RER before you board — tunnels still kill signal.
  • Enable data roaming on the eSIM line only (iPhone: Cellular → Mango plan → Data Roaming On). Your physical SIM can stay off for data.
  • Keep your home SIM active for bank 2FA SMS; put Mango as the default cellular data line.
  • Café free Wi‑Fi often needs a phone number — easier when you already have data for the SMS code.

Will an eSIM work on the Paris Metro?

Stations and many tunnels have coverage; deep sections drop like any phone. Download offline maps and tickets (RATP, SNCF) before you descend.
